About Ali
Ali Timlin is an LCSW licensed in Illinois with four years of clinical experience supporting people facing stress, anxiety, depression, eating concerns, and LGBTQ+ related challenges. She also works with clients navigating coping with life changes and addresses issues around body image, communication problems, control struggles, and self-love.
Background and approach
Ali emphasizes respect, sensitivity, and compassion in her work and adapts conversations and care plans to the individual needs of each person. Ali frames seeking help as a courageous step toward a more fulfilling life and aims to provide both support and empowerment throughout the process.
She crafts treatment plans collaboratively and adjusts her approach as goals evolve. Her practice is focused on helping clients build practical coping skills and strengthen self-understanding to manage current difficulties and move toward meaningful change.
Approaches and Online Therapy Options
Ali uses evidence-based therapeutic techniques tailored to what each person brings to sessions. One common focus is helping clients develop coping skills for stress and anxiety through structured, skills-oriented work that teaches practical tools for managing symptoms and daily challenges. Another emphasis is on addressing eating concerns and body image by exploring patterns, building healthier self-talk, and developing balanced strategies for relationship to food and self-care.Choosing the right approach is part of the collaborative work between client and therapist. Ali will listen to goals, preferences, and responses to early interventions, then adjust methods and priorities so the plan fits the individual's needs rather than applying a fixed protocol.
Online therapy with video calls, phone sessions, live chat, or text-based messaging offers flexibility for scheduling and allows people to engage in care from wherever they are in Illinois. These formats make it easier to maintain continuity of care around busy lives and shifting routines while still working with a licensed professional to pursue meaningful change.
